Aplicación de juegos móviles

Hay varios desarrolladores que desarrollan ambiciones sobre la creación de una aplicación de juego móvil. La construcción de una aplicación de juegos móviles, como ya conoce, es un hervidor especial de peces y requiere codificación de detalles para todas las características del juego, en todas las etapas. Si bien es complejo desarrollar código para la aplicación de juegos móviles, de hecho es una experiencia gratificante para los desarrolladores. Mientras crea su nuevo juego, primero debe decidir qué tipo de aplicación de juegos móviles necesita desarrollar. Hay diferentes categorías de juegos que conoces. Debes elegir la categoría y el tipo de audiencia a la que debes apuntar con el juego. Determina si prefieres estrategia, juego de rol o acción. También debe decidir si desea atraer a un grupo más intelectual de personas corporativas o adolescentes. Solo cuando seleccione su tipo de juego, podrá estudiar los recursos disponibles para crear código para el mismo.

Luego debe decidir sobre el lenguaje de programación que utilizará para su primera aplicación de juegos móviles. Por lo general, Brew o J2ME pueden ayudarlo enormemente en su ambiciosa aventura. Puede consultar J2ME para encontrar más recursos en la programación de aplicaciones de juegos móviles en específico. Conozca el idioma de su elección y comprenda todas sus funcionalidades, complejidades y soporte de dispositivos que brinda. También intente trabajar con las API, que proporciona el lenguaje. Cuando esté interesado en crear un tipo de juego en 3D, incluso puede probar JSR184 y muchos otros. Tenga en cuenta que experimentar es la clave del éxito. Preste atención a las especificaciones de diseño conociendo el dispositivo en el que pretende desarrollar el juego. Es imprescindible que comprenda todas las especificaciones del dispositivo móvil, como la velocidad y el tipo de procesador, la resolución y el tipo de pantalla, el tamaño de la pantalla, el formato de audio y video, el formato de imagen, etc.

El diseño de la aplicación de juegos móviles es un factor muy esencial para crear una aplicación de juegos móviles. Primero debes planificar el diseño general del juego, así como la arquitectura, y considerar las múltiples funciones que incluye tu juego. Puedes comenzar diseñando la arquitectura del juego para la clase de motor de juego. Si no está seguro y duda de cualquier parte del diseño, puede visitar mejor los foros de juegos móviles en línea y colocar sus consultas allí. Incluso el pequeño lapso te haría volver al principio desde las raíces.

Aprende todo lo que tienes que saber sobre la programación del juego móvil. Leer libros y participar activamente en foros de juegos es la mejor manera de obtener conocimiento sobre juegos. Hable con expertos en el campo para asegurar una mejor comprensión del sistema en general. Puede estar listo para fallar inicialmente en unos pocos intentos. Comprende que hay pocos desarrolladores de juegos que tienen éxito en su primer intento de codificación. Probablemente necesite volver a codificar muchas veces antes de estar satisfecho con su trabajo.

Consejos para crear tu aplicación de juegos móviles

  • Desarrolle una historia detallada y los diversos modos de juego para su juego mucho antes que lo ayudarán a planificar los detalles complejos de su juego en la etapa posterior. Por lo tanto, nunca debe ignorar esta etapa.
  • Cree un esqueleto de programa utilizando herramientas de programación de juegos como GameCanvas. Esto viene con una clase base efectiva que es particularmente útil para los desarrolladores de juegos 2D que usan J2ME.
  • Intenta usar el emulador para probar tu juego, antes de lanzarlo en realidad. De hecho, no siempre puede confiar solo en el emulador. Durante estos casos, desea el modelo de dispositivo móvil similar exacto para verificar el juego. También puedes subcontratarlo a cualquier otra compañía para probar tu juego. En general, sería la mejor idea conocer la programación de juegos móviles en el teléfono Nokia serie 60.
  • A pesar de sus mejores esfuerzos, hay pocas ocasiones en las que necesita quitar las manos y detener la programación. Evalúe dónde se equivocó en la codificación y divida el problema en pequeños pedazos, de modo que administrarlo sea fácil para usted.

Diferentes niveles de herramientas de desarrollo de juegos móviles.

Si el desarrollo de un juego es en sí mismo un juego, se compone de cuatro niveles, que incluyen planificación, creación de prototipos, desarrollo y lanzamiento. Similar a un videojuego, cada nivel es muy difícil que el anterior. Cada nivel también tiene sus propios obstáculos que es probable que subas y también su propio jefe eventual que significa mientras estás listo para pasar al siguiente nivel. Puede crear con éxito su primer juego si recorre cada nivel del juego correctamente.

  • 1er nivel: Plan

El nivel más importante y obviamente el más significativo es la planificación. Debes planificar bien todos los aspectos del juego antes de comenzar la codificación. El objetivo principal de este nivel es tener en cuenta todo lo relacionado con el juego para que tengas que improvisar. Mientras comienzas a hacer tu juego, lo correcto es escribir los detalles completos. Considera todo lo que necesitas en tu juego y escríbelo entonces. Por lo general, esto es bastante simple al principio, mientras tu mente piensa en muchas ideas mejores que necesitas integrar en tu juego.

Sin embargo, a medida que pasa el tiempo, este nivel tiende a ser cada vez más difícil de completar. A medida que se te ocurran las ideas, también intenta preparar los detalles de cada idea, como cómo funcionarán, cómo afectarán la experiencia del jugador y la forma en que influirán en el juego. No necesita dejar agujeros grandes en su diseño, lo que le hará pasar por dificultades. Será muy difícil completar un juego a medida que aumenten los problemas que encuentres. Por lo tanto, el secreto para completar un juego es lidiar con problemas en cantidades menores y sin permitir que sumen todos a la vez.

Debido a esta razón, es extremadamente recomendable que no omita este nivel y pase directamente al desarrollo, que es el nivel 3. Cuando lo haga, tendrá que enfrentar problemas difíciles, que rápidamente lo harán sentir dominado y renunció eventualmente. Si has experimentado jugar la serie Halo, simplemente imagina lo difícil que sería si obtuvieras un par de cazadores incluso durante el primer nivel de tu partida. Necesitas ser presionado para seguir jugando mientras sigues muriendo continuamente por estos enormes obstáculos.

Es por eso que el encuentro principal para este nivel es el deseo de detener la planificación y comenzar a codificar. Nuevamente, es importante que planifique todo lo que pueda antes de la codificación. Para tener la posibilidad de completar tu primer juego, debes controlar este impulso y permanecer en el nivel 1. Las preguntas son los elementos importantes en este nivel. Después de revisar sus notas por completo y no puede plantear más preguntas, puede pasar al siguiente nivel. Sin embargo, en caso de que lea sus notas y aún tenga algunas preguntas sobre cómo funcionan las cosas, probablemente deba resolverlas antes de continuar.

Hay ciertos momentos en que no puede responder una pregunta, ya que trata más sobre problemas de equilibrio en lugar de problemas funcionales. En tal caso, probablemente sea libre de pasar a la siguiente etapa. Hay muchos detalles que deben planificarse con bastante anticipación a la codificación. Debido a esta razón, no se recomienda hacer un juego de aventura de texto como el primer juego móvil. Intenta crear pequeños al principio.

  • nivel: prototipo

Fuente de la imagen : pixabay.com

El siguiente nivel de desarrollo del juego implica la creación de prototipos. En este momento, debes probar la mecánica central y las características del juego para resolver los problemas de equilibrio. Debe desarrollar las ideas rápidamente con prototipos de baja fidelidad para que pueda comprender, antes de comenzar la codificación, qué funcionará y qué no.

Cuando un juego es divertido y emocionante en esta etapa, sabes que también será divertido jugarlo una vez que se haya completado. Ten en cuenta que debes jugar este juego muchas veces mientras lo codificas, por lo que será mejor que te asegures de que sea divertido. A pesar de este segundo nivel, es muy general crear prototipos de ideas a medida que las escribe en el nivel de planificación.

El primer y segundo nivel pueden ser intercambiables siempre y cuando no avance al tercer nivel antes de que esté todo listo. Es posible que desee probar su mecánica principal antes de pasar mucho tiempo en detalles. Quizás quieras probar algunas de las nuevas características de tu juego para asegurarte de que funcione según lo previsto. Todas estas son razones adecuadas para ser necesarias para realizar un prototipo según lo planeado; solo asegúrate de que cada prototipo solo preste atención a una cosa a la vez y que cada vez que realices un prototipo de juego, sea divertido.

Hay 2 encuentros que es más probable que encuentres en este nivel. El primero es una vez más el deseo de pasar al siguiente nivel y comenzar a codificar. El próximo encuentro será un deseo de desarrollar prototipos de mayor fidelidad. Por más apropiados que sean los prototipos de gran fidelidad, son el camino difícil ya que mejoran su deseo de comenzar a codificar mientras no está listo. Para luchar contra esta batalla, considera apegarte a prototipos rápidos y rápidos de usar y tirar. Puede desarrollar prototipos sin ningún código cuando utiliza herramientas de desarrollo de juegos móviles amigables para principiantes como construct 2 o GameSalad.

Cursos recomendados

  • Curso de certificación en línea en HTML y HTML5
  • Curso en línea de pruebas de software
  • Capacitación de certificación en línea en Drupal 7
  • Complete JQuery Training
  • 3er nivel: Desarrollar

El tercer nivel se está desarrollando, que es una etapa bastante difícil de completar. Este nivel es donde muchos desarrolladores abandonan su deseo y motivación para avanzar más. Pero no hay miedo! Tener los dos primeros niveles completados con éxito, debe estar bien en sus herramientas de desarrollo de juegos móviles.

Para comenzar este nivel, debes señalar qué plataforma vas a lanzar tu juego. ¿Lo lanzará para Xbox, como juego web o como aplicación móvil? Después de que se decida con su plataforma, busque un lenguaje de programación o un motor de desarrollo que pueda funcionar para esta plataforma.

También puede hacer esto en forma inversa si se siente fácil con el lenguaje de programación o el motor de desarrollo. Su plataforma estará determinada por las potencialidades de su idioma o motor deseado. Para completar este nivel, verifique los potenciadores, como activos de juegos gratuitos, bibliotecas de códigos y recursos en línea gratuitos. No intentes reinventar la rueda; más bien emplee lo que está disponible libremente para ayudarlo a completar esta difícil etapa.

El encuentro principal a este nivel será el desánimo y los problemas. Hay ocasiones en las que te encuentras con el problema y no sabes cómo resolverlo. También te desanimas más a medida que trabajas en tu juego, ya que no cumple con tus mayores expectativas.

Para luchar contra este encuentro, debes seguir adelante. Si quieres, tómate unos días para mantenerte alejado de tu juego en caso de que te quedes atascado. Esto permite que su mente se refresque y tenga nuevas ideas para ingresar. Por lo general, solo dormir sobre el tema lo ayuda a encontrar una solución la otra mañana. No trabajes hasta la muerte. Trate de mantener el ritmo para no desanimarse ni estresarse mucho.

  • 4to nivel: Lanzamiento

Fuente de la imagen: pixabay.com

La última etapa del desarrollo de este juego es el lanzamiento. Esta etapa no es tan difícil como el tercer nivel, pero sigue siendo un desafío. Para esta etapa, debes conseguir personas y hacer que jueguen tu juego y ofrecer tus comentarios. De acuerdo con estos comentarios, intenta hacer los cambios que creas que pueden hacer que el juego sea emocionante y divertido. El mayor encuentro a este nivel es manejar las críticas. Puede haber personas a las que no les guste tu juego. No permita que esas personas lo derriben simplemente porque sienten la necesidad de expresar sus comentarios.

Artículos recomendados

Esta ha sido una guía para crear una aplicación de juegos móviles, como ya conoce, es un hervidor de pescado especial y necesita codificación de detalles para todas las características de la aplicación de juegos móviles, en todas las etapas. Si está interesado en aprender sobre las herramientas de desarrollo de juegos móviles, puede consultar nuestra capacitación

  1. La mejor característica importante de HTML5 vs Flash
  2. Prueba de aplicación móvil | Tipos y desarrollo
  3. Los 5 mejores emuladores de Android gratuitos para PC
  4. 8 mejores juegos de Android para preparación de prueba
  5. 7 mejores pasos para monitorear sus herramientas de desarrollo de aplicaciones móviles
  6. La mejor guía sobre Drupal vs Joomla
  7. Drupal 7 vs Drupal 8: Beneficios